> Please excuse my basic question, but the help windows, > books and other resourses I have are just to limited. > > How do I place a form in edit mode. When it is run > the fields seem to be read only. Unless I opt to use > the form designer's navigator buttonset,I can't seem > to get the fields to let me update? > > By the way, once I've updated the fields... > How do I save them...without hitting the form designer's navigator > buttonset. when you say Form Designer - you most probably mean form wizard if you use VFP's form designer the default state of the fields you'll drop will be editable however you will have to learn some stuff that the wizards shield you from like buffering,Dataenvironments etc. Arnon
